Chapter 377 - REVIEW OF ROADS UNDER SITE LOCATION OF DEVELOPMENT LAW


Current through 2024-13, March 27, 2024

SUMMARY: These regulations describe the Board's jurisdiction in reviewing roads under the Site Location of Development Law ( 38 M.R.S.A. §§481 et seq.); define and clarify terms used in the Site Location of Development Law and Regulations; describe the procedure to be used in reviewing proposed roads; establish standards which must be met in order to qualify for exemption from the law; and, describe the terms and conditions which the Board may impose on the approval of an application in order to ensure compliance with the law.

BASIS STATEMENT

These regulations are adopted to explain and clarify the review of proposed roads under the Site Location Law and to establish standards for road construction which, if met, result in the exemption of a proposed road from the jurisdiction of the law.

AUTHORITY: 38 M.R.S.A. Sec.481 - 489
